The other alternative would be to try and get the road coordinates out of ror and into a 3d modeling program and use that to create the 3d object and then just place it inside the BeamNG map. You could probably just grab an aerial photo of North St Helens and use it as a reference and try and make a better quality mesh road using it by doing a better job of corners. But this is only if you want to be 100% accurate. I cant imagine it being hugely difficult to make a program to do that, at least it would be a lot easier than doing it by hand. So yeah, converting maps with mesh roads is currently not such a great idea, hopefully when mesh road is added into BeamNG someone might creat a conversion utility to convert RoR mesh roads into BeamNG ones.
